The Georgia Tech Alumni Association is seeking nominations for the 2025 40 Under 40 Program. Criteria for nominees are below:
Must be a Georgia Tech alumnus/a
o An alumnus is defined as an individual who has undergraduate or graduate degree(s) from Georgia Tech, or has completed at least one semester and left Georgia Tech in good standing.
• Must be under the age of 40 on June 30, 2025.
• Self-nominations will not be accepted.
• Must have made an impact in his/her profession, business, research, the arts, leadership, community, education, and/or philanthropy. Examples may include:
o Industry award or significant company achievement
o Notable career growth (senior position, position of significant influence, fast riser, etc.)
o Elected office
o Board service
o Notable innovations, inventions or published works
o Successes in entrepreneurship, business, nonprofit, the arts, technology
o National or international media coverage
o Notable civic involvement, leadership, or recognition
o Global impact and/or renown
o Thought leader or “voice” in field/industry, discipline, and/or community
• Must be willing to submit a photo, if selected that can be used in Alumni Association communications, including the Georgia Tech Alumni magazine.
